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9530 031 488254349 07875
87 4482817335 761829
87 4482817335 761829
76954855134 2807 105936 444960
All about undefined
Interested in learning more?
87 4482817335 761829
76954855134 2807 105936 444960
See more
391 890984
3020490669 842500958 89 93 10394
See more
20 387
3088 67987392502 18
See more